The righteous gentiles

Enlarge text Shrink text

Part of a series of books intended for use in Holocaust education. Describes cases of actions of Righteous Gentiles in Germany, Poland, Czechoslovakia, the Baltic States, Ukraine, Scandinavia, Belgium, the Netherlands, France, Italy, Hungary, Romania, Bulgaria, and Yugoslavia. The epilogue (pp. 87-94), "Beacons of Hope, " discusses the behavior that distinguished Righteous Gentiles from others.
